The Korean War was a war fought between North Korea and South Korea from 25 June 1950 to 27 July 1953. The war began on 25 June 1950 when North Korea invaded South Korea following clashes along the border and insurrections in South Korea.[49][50][51] North Korea was supported by China and the Soviet Union while South Korea was supported by the United Nations, principally the United States. The fighting ended with an armistice on 27 July 1953.

The nineteenth amendment to the Constitution, the Equal Rights Amendment (ERA), and Title IX of the Education Amendments of 1972  were all directed toward the goal of: Promoting gender equality and women's rights.

The nineteenth amendment to the United States Constitution, ratified in 1920, granted women the right to vote, thereby promoting gender equality in the democratic process.

The Equal Rights Amendment (ERA) was a proposed amendment to the U.S. Constitution that aimed to guarantee equal rights under the law for all citizens regardless of sex. Although the ERA was never ratified, it sought to eliminate gender-based discrimination and promote gender equality in all aspects of society.

Title IX of the Education Amendments of 1972 is a federal law that prohibits sex discrimination in education programs and activities receiving federal funding. It ensures equal opportunities for both genders in educational institutions, including areas such as admissions, athletics, scholarships, and sexual harassment policies.

What is the Pieta statue about?

Michelangelo Buonarroti created The Pietà or "The Pity" in 1498–1499 as a piece of Renaissance sculpture. It is the artist's first of several pieces with the same concept. The French Cardinal Jean de Bilhères, who served as a representative in Rome, had the statue commissioned for him.

The Carrara marble sculpture, which was originally intended for the cardinal's funeral monument, was moved to its current site in the 18th century, the first chapel on the right as one enters the basilica. This well-known piece of artwork shows Jesus' mother Mary holding his body after the Crucifixion. The subject matter has Northern roots. It is a significant piece because it strikes a balance between naturalism and the Renaissance ideals of classical beauty.

In the American South before the Civil War, white women couldn’t vote. They couldn’t hold office. When they married, their property technically belonged to their husbands.

But, as historian Stephanie Jones-Rogers notes, there was one thing they could do, just as white men could: They could buy, sell, and own enslaved people.

In the past, historians had often based their conclusions about white women’s role in slavery on the writings of a small subset of white Southern women. But Jones-Rogers, an associate professor of history at the University of California Berkeley, drew on a different source: interviews with formerly enslaved people conducted during the Great Depression as part of the Federal Writers’ Project, an arm of the Works Progress Administration. These interviews, Jones-Rogers writes, show that white girls were trained in slave ownership, discipline, and mastery sometimes from birth, even being given enslaved people as gifts when they were as young as 9 months old.
